On this special Behind The Geeks, Justin and Nate sit down with Casey Baron, Senior Programmer for Tribeca Games, to discuss the growing role of video games within the Tribeca Festival and the evolving relationship between games and film.

Casey shares what it actually means to be a Senior Programmer, the games that shaped his perspective on interactive storytelling, and how his experience across both film and games influences the way he approaches the festival. We also explore the role games play in the future of storytelling, the recognition of independent game developers, and which titles attendees should keep an eye on at this year’s Tribeca Festival.

Plus, Casey joins us for our signature “Whatchya?” segment to share what he’s currently watching, playing, and recommending.

Attending Tribeca this year? Be sure to visit the free, public Games Gallery at Pier 57 from June 10–14, where you’ll have the chance to play exclusive demos of exciting unreleased games featured as part of the Tribeca Games Program.
